组建您自己的分布式主机可能是一个复杂但有益的项目。分布式主机是协同工作以提供单一、统一服务的主机网络。这种类型的主机可以提供许多优势,包括更高的可扩展性、改进的冗余和更好的性能。在本文中,我们将了解组建您自己的分布式主机所涉及的一些关键步骤。
1、定义您的要求
在开始组建分布式主机之前,您需要定义您的需求。考虑您希望拥有的用户数量、您将运行的应用程序类型以及您将存储的数据量。这将帮助您确定所需的主机数量以及应选择的硬件类型。
2、选择您的硬件
一旦您确定了您的要求,就该选择您的硬件了。您需要选择足够强大的主机来处理您的应用程序和数据,并且可以有效地相互通信。您可以选择使用现成的组件组建自己的主机,也可以从供应商处购买预组建的主机。
3、设置您的网络
设置网络是组建分布式主机的关键步骤。您需要确保您的主机可以有效地相互通信,并且您有足够的带宽来处理它们之间的流量。您可能还需要设置防火墙和其他安全措施来保护您的数据。
4、安装操作系统和应用程序
网络设置完成后,就可以安装操作系统和应用程序了。您需要选择与您的硬件兼容并且可以支持您计划运行的应用程序的操作系统。您可能还需要安装其他软件(例如负载平衡器)来管理主机之间的流量。
5、配置您的主机
配置主机是组建分布式主机的最后一步。您需要配置每台主机以有效地协同工作,并确保您的应用程序和数据按需要分布在它们之间。这可能涉及配置负载平衡器、设置数据库复制和配置故障转移机制以确保您的主机在发生硬件故障时保持正常运行。
总之,组建您自己的分布式主机可能是一个复杂的项目,但它可以提供许多优于传统主机架构的优势。通过仔细定义您的需求、选择正确的硬件、设置您的网络、安装您的操作系统和应用程序以及配置您的主机,您可以组建一个功能强大且可扩展的分布式主机来满足您的需求。